The white wine Pouilly-Loché Origines blanc Vieilles Vignes, vintage 2020 from the winery Domaine Cognard Laurent has been rated in 2023 by Ulrich Sautter with 92 Falstaff points. It is a wine made from the grape variety Chardonnay from the region Mâconnais in France.

Tasting Notes

92
Tasting from 31.05.2023: Ulrich Sautter

On the nose red apples, lemon zest, honeydew melon, crisp pears, ground hazelnut, dried herbs, wood and mineral savouriness. Creamy core on the palate, lively acidity, juicy fruit, minerality, powerful body, nice length, definitely a food wine. Good ageing potential.
